How to use
Place the brass-lined holder on a stable, heat-safe surface and set an incense cone in the recess.
Light the tip until it glows, then gently fan out the flame. Carefully lower the tower over the holder so the smoke drifts through the perforations.
Allow ash to cool fully before handling; wipe the brass cup and dust the wood as needed.
